Battery Life and Runtime

Battery life is one of the most important things I think about before buying a cordless chainsaw. Since this tool runs on the M18 battery system, runtime will depend on the battery size I use. In my experience, larger batteries are worth it for longer sessions because they reduce interruptions. If I plan to do bigger jobs, I would want extra batteries on hand so I can keep working without waiting for a recharge.

Safety Considerations

Safety is a major factor in my buying decision. With any chainsaw, I make sure it includes important protective features and that I am prepared to use proper gear. I would always want:

  • Eye and ear protection
  • Gloves
  • Chainsaw chaps
  • Stable footing while cutting
  • A clear understanding of kickback risks

For me, a chainsaw is only a good purchase if I can use it responsibly and confidently.

What I Would Check Before Buying

Before I buy, I would make sure to check:

  • Whether the tool comes as a bare tool or kit
  • Battery and charger compatibility
  • Included bar and chain details
  • Warranty coverage
  • Reviews about runtime and cutting performance

I always find it helpful to compare the total cost, especially if I still need to buy batteries separately.
